如何让chatgpt写代码

1人浏览 2025-08-25 10:02
chatGPT
chatGPT在线试用

新一代对话式人工智能,历史上增长最快的消费者应用程序

2个回答

  • 最佳回答
    慕容芝悦菊
    慕容芝悦菊

    要让ChatGPT写代码,可以采取以下步骤:

    1. 数据准备:收集并整理大量的代码样本,包括不同编程语言和各种问题领域的代码片段。

    2. 模型训练:使用这些代码样本和相应的问题,将ChatGPT进行训练。可以采用生成式对抗网络(GANs)的方法,将问题作为输入,代码作为输出,逐步训练模型。

    3. 控制生成:为了生成高质量的代码,需要在训练过程中引入一些控制机制。可以通过添加特殊的token,来指导ChatGPT在生成代码时遵循特定的编程规范、风格、语法等。

    4. 迭代优化:持续迭代模型的训练和优化过程,通过不断反馈训练结果,调整模型的参数和超参数,提高生成代码的准确性和质量。

    尽管ChatGPT可以生成代码,但它并不能替代专业的软件开发人员。在生成的代码中,可能会存在潜在的错误或不完整性,因此仍然需要开发人员进行审查和调整。ChatGPT生成的代码也不会具备创造性和创新性,仅可作为开发过程的参考和辅助工具。

  • 左融雅霄
    左融雅霄

    从互联网运营的角度来看,让ChatGPT编写代码是一个有挑战性的任务,但可以通过以下步骤来实现:

    1. 数据收集:为了让ChatGPT学习如何编写代码,需要收集大量的编程相关数据。这些可以包括编程教程、示例代码、编程问题与解答等等。还需要引入一些开发者社区中的讨论内容和开源项目,以帮助ChatGPT了解实际应用场景。

    2. 数据清洗:收集的数据可能包含噪音、不规范的格式或者错误的信息,需要进行数据清洗工作。可以利用自然语言处理技术进行文本清洗、去重、标准化等操作,以提高ChatGPT学习的准确性和可靠性。

    3. 模型训练:使用清洗后的数据对ChatGPT进行训练。可以采用自监督学习的方法,通过给ChatGPT提供问题-答案对,让其学习编程语言的语法和语义规则。还可以结合强化学习的技术,通过与人类开发者进行互动,根据反馈不断优化模型。

    4. 模型评估:在训练过程中,需要定期评估ChatGPT生成的代码的质量和准确性。可以建立一套评估指标,如代码的正确性、可读性、效率等,由专业的编程人员进行评估和反馈。

    5. 迭代改进:根据评估结果和用户反馈,不断改进ChatGPT的性能和能力。可以通过增加更多的数据源,提供更多的编程示例和辅助工具来让ChatGPT更好地理解和生成代码。

    6. 上线发布:在ChatGPT达到一定的准确性和可靠性后,可以将其部署到线上环境,为开发者提供编程辅助工具和代码生成服务。还需要建立用户反馈机制,及时修复ChatGPT可能存在的问题,提供优质的用户体验。

    虽然ChatGPT可以在编程过程中提供帮助,但它并不能完全代替人类开发者的角色。在推广和使用ChatGPT时,需要明确它的辅助性质,并鼓励开发者独立思考和验证生成的代码。

相关推荐

更多

chatGPT,一个应用广泛的超级生产工具

  • 扫码优先体验

    chatGPT小程序版

    chatGPT小程序版
  • 关注公众号

    了解相关最新动态

    关注公众号
  • 商务合作

    GPT程序应用集成开发

    商务合作

热门服务

更多
    暂无数据

    最新问答

    更多